+/**
+ * struct drm_i915_gem_execbuffer3 - Structure for DRM_I915_GEM_EXECBUFFER3
+ * ioctl.
+ *
+ * DRM_I915_GEM_EXECBUFFER3 ioctl only works in VM_BIND mode and VM_BIND mode
+ * only works with this ioctl for submission.
+ * See I915_VM_CREATE_FLAGS_USE_VM_BIND.
+ */
+struct drm_i915_gem_execbuffer3 {
+ /**
+ * @ctx_id: Context id
+ *
+ * Only contexts with user engine map are allowed.
+ */
+ __u32 ctx_id;
+
+ /**
+ * @engine_idx: Engine index
+ *
+ * An index in the user engine map of the context specified by @ctx_id.
+ */
+ __u32 engine_idx;
+
+ /**
+ * @batch_address: Batch gpu virtual address/es.
+ *
+ * For normal submission, it is the gpu virtual address of the batch
+ * buffer. For parallel submission, it is a pointer to an array of
+ * batch buffer gpu virtual addresses with array size equal to the
+ * number of (parallel) engines involved in that submission (See
+ * struct i915_context_engines_parallel_submit).
+ */
+ __u64 batch_address;
+
+ /** @flags: Currently reserved, MBZ */
+ __u64 flags;
+#define __I915_EXEC3_UNKNOWN_FLAGS (~0)
+
+ /** @rsvd1: Reserved, MBZ */
+ __u32 rsvd1;
+
+ /** @fence_count: Number of fences in @timeline_fences array. */
+ __u32 fence_count;
+
+ /**
+ * @timeline_fences: Pointer to an array of timeline fences.
+ *
+ * Timeline fences are of format struct drm_i915_gem_timeline_fence.
+ */
+ __u64 timeline_fences;
+
+ /** @rsvd2: Reserved, MBZ */
+ __u64 rsvd2;
+
+ /**
+ * @extensions: Zero-terminated chain of extensions.
+ *
+ * For future extensions. See struct i915_user_extension.
+ */
+ __u64 extensions;
+};
